Singjor - Chanditala - I, Hooghly

Singjor is a village situated in the Chanditala - I subdivision of Hooghly district, West Bengal. It is located approximately 8.1 km from Chanditala . Bhagabatipur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Singjor village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Singjor is 325624. The village covers a total geographical area of 85.79 hectares and falls under the 712701 pincode. Serampur is the nearest town, located about 20 km away.

Singjor village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Chanditala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sreerampur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Singjor

As per Census 2011, Singjor village has a total population of 1,589 people, consisting of 848 males and 741 females. The village has 239 households and a sex ratio of 873 females per 1,000 males. There are 208 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 1,219 literate and 370 illiterate residents.

Transport and Connectivity of Singjor

Singjor is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Begumpur, while the nearest airport is Behala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 19.5 km.
